Suggest Diet For Bone TB Patient

i had been a bone tb patient....even after complete dose of 9 months,i still fear it's again striking back.i got contracted in 2006 n still i have some problems like.pain in calf bone whenever i go for run.it seems bones have become brittle.plz suggest me what can i do as far as diet is concerned?

Tuberculosis is a chronic disease associated with various nutritional deficiencies partly due to infection as such and due to the drugs used in the treatment.
So, in order to replenish the essential nutrients you are advised to take a high protein diet (meat, chicken, fish, eggs or milk), take plenty of fruits and green leafy vegetables, and drink plenty of drinking water.
A regular exercise is also recommended.
